If you want to avoid any problems with yeast infections, you need to make sure that you always dry yourself as thoroughly as possible after you shower. Excess moisture is a leading instigator of yeast growth and subsequent infections. If you stay dry, yeast will stay under control.

Do not use anything scented or caustic. A lot of women clean the vaginal area with douches and scrubs. That can upset the bacterial balance in your vagina. This leaves you more susceptible to yeast infections. Use only gentle, delicate soaps.

Avoid synthetic fibers to prevent yeast infection. Cotton panties keep the area dry, whereas fancy lace and nylon panties will hold your body’s moisture inside. This can become a thriving environment for nasty yeast overgrowth and could lead to a new infection.

Douching can cause of yeast infections. Many women mistakenly believe that douching can prevent yeast infections, but it often proves quite opposite. Douching can upset your vagina’s natural balance of bacteria in a woman’s vagina.

Get your rest at night. Your body’s natural and best defense in regard to yeast infections is its immune system. Not getting enough sleep will make you more prone to yeast infections. Attempt a sleeping schedule that’s regular, and avoid exercise and caffeine too close to bedtime.

Douching is a common cause of yeast infections. Douching is supposed to help clean your body, but it can actually bring about a yeast infection. Douching will upset the balance of the natural bacteria in the vagina. This will make you more susceptible to yeast infections.
